I'm familiar with NJ-6. This is primarily a blue district, not the bluest, but blue enough. Its part of the Monmouth/Middlesex corridor, which has some urban areas in Middlesex which vote heavily Democrat.
Here's the deal. Incumbent Frank Pallone is a douchebag liberal who proudly takes ownership of Obamacare, and other Obama/Democrat agenda items. He's been in the seat since Bush the Elder was elected POTUS. So he's deeply entrenched and tough to dethrone.
RCP as of last week moved the seat from Safe Dem to Likely Dem, and with Pallone with a 12 pt. lead, its not exactly a positive for him.
On the other side of the coin, Anna Little hits the right notes on most conservative issues--pro-life, pro gun, etc. Her problem is two-fold: 1) Like I said before, the district is deep blue, and 2) she's relatively unkown.
Look at the most recent Monmouth County poll. 45% of those polled said they had "no opinion" of Little. Not too many people know about her.
I just recently joined her campaign to help out, and I can tell you there's a lot of enthusiasm in her campaign. Also, there's a slight buzz around the neighborhoods. I'm seeing Anna Little signs creeping up all over. One particular town, which is upper-middle class, very Democrat, had about 5 signs on one street. Doesn't seem like a lot, but in this particular area it is, trust me.
Also, Governor Christie will be appearing with Little at a campaign rally in Piscataway this Sunday, which I will be attending. Hopefully that can generate some buzz.
NJ-6 will be tough for the GOP, but if it's gonna happen, it will be 2010 or bust. In the words of Rocco Lampone: "Difficult, not impossible"
